St. George’s Church

5
(1)
St. George’s Church is an important religious landmark in Gniezno, reflecting the city’s long Christian traditions. The church stands out for its simple architectural form and peaceful atmosphere, making it a meaningful stop for visitors interested in local faith and history. It is also a quiet place for reflection away from busy tourist areas.
